What does a front desk receptionist manager do?

A Front Desk Receptionist Manager oversees the daily operations of the front desk area in businesses such as hotels, offices, or medical facilities. They supervise receptionist staff, ensure excellent customer service, handle guest or client inquiries, and manage administrative tasks like scheduling and record-keeping. Additionally, they may be responsible for hiring, training, and evaluating front desk employees to maintain a smooth and welcoming environment. Their role is essential for creating a positive first impression and efficient workflow at the front desk.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a front desk receptionist manager?

To thrive as a Front Desk Receptionist Manager, you need strong organizational abilities, multitasking skills, customer service expertise, and prior experience or education in office administration or hospitality management. Familiarity with scheduling software, phone systems, and front desk management tools such as property management systems (PMS) is typically required. Exceptional commun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ills help you effectively coordinate teams and create a welcoming environment. These competencies are crucial for ensuring smooth daily operations, high guest satisfaction, and efficient team performance at the front desk.

Front Desk/Receptionist
Immediate Supervisor Title: Site Leader
QUALIFICATIONS:
• High school diploma or equivalent
• Associate degree in office assistant/medical assistant preferred
• Proficient in use of computer Windows based programs, spreadsheets, word processing, and scheduling programs
• Ability to address patient concerns/questions in a positive proactive manner
• Ability to handle multiple tasks in a professional, organized, and friendly manner
• Excellent communication skills
• Career Readiness Certificate
RESPONSIBILITIES:
• Answer phones; take messages and route to appropriate personnel
• Unlock front door and receptionist window at required times
• Greet patients, verify insurance information and collect any fees due before patient is seen by a provider
• Check patient in and out on computer system. This includes verification of insurance and demographic information
• Process office visit charges and patient payment transactions in a timely manner according to GMC policy
• Complete End-Of-Day reports and reconcile patient accounts with Site leader
• Prepare for next day's appointments. This includes reviewing schedule for accuracy and confirming insurance status. Ensure all forms, records, etc pertinent to the office visit are available
• Manage new patient requests. Set-up new patient packets and charts
• Maintain computer chart accuracy the information as soon as possible.
• Maintain cleanliness and organization of front desk and the office supply cabinet
